Cygwin使っている人いますか? その22 (948レス)
1-

492: 2016/04/20(水)22:31 AAS
Cygwinネタはいいが
493
(1): 2016/04/20(水)22:31 AAS
>>491
ここは君の日記帳じゃない
494: 2016/04/20(水)23:06 AAS
スレ汚してゴメン
495: 2016/04/21(木)17:54 AAS
日記帳と言われそうだがapt-cygネタです。
以前のCygwinはオール(50GB前後)で使っていましたが、OSのクリーンインストール
に伴い今度はapt-cygでと参考URLを探し下記のapt-cyg導入
$ wget 外部リンク:apt-cyg.googlecode.com
しかし、コマンドの読込(ダウンロード)しか出来ずセットアップが出来ない?
散々ggrった結果、kou1okada版apt-cygに出会いまして、無事オールOKとなりました。
apt-cyg初心者に参考になるかな?
496: 2016/04/21(木)22:26 AAS
私も日記帳的で知ってる人は知ってるのを1つ。

$ cygstart --action=runas (cygwin コマンド)

で、sudo のように管理者権限でcygwin
コマンドが実行できることを知った。

windows 10を初期化したら、コンピューター名を勝手に変えられたせいで

windowsからもcygwinからもアクセスできなくなったディレクトリにアクセスできた。
基本的にOSを軽く使用というMicrosoftの姿勢は間違ってないんだがなんか変なお節介してくれるせいで
苦労させられる。
497
(1): 2016/04/21(木)22:46 AAS
アクセス権変えればいいだけでは?
498
(1): 2016/04/22(金)05:15 AAS
>>497
chmod のことですか?当然やりました。
chmod を実行すると Permission denied がでた。
その時点でアクセス権がなかったのでなにもできなかった。

sudoをもっているLinuxのdistroで管理者の管理下にあるディレクトリやフォルダに
sudoを使わないとアクセスできないとおなじなのでは。
(su を使うのはなしとして)
499: 2016/04/22(金)05:53 AAS
>>493
日記帳にレスすまぬ。
>>491
起動するexeファイルを右クリックして「互換性」設定で,
うまくいきませんか。
500
(1): 2016/04/23(土)01:37 AAS
>>498
なんか話がかみ合ってないが
まぁ解決したんならいいんじゃないかな
501
(1): 2016/04/23(土)03:55 AAS
すごくいろいろ間違ってるんだけど、指摘する元気がなくなる応答だよな
Cygwin全く関係ないし……
502
(1): 2016/04/23(土)12:16 AAS
ACL側の問題をchmodで解決とかないわな
503
(1): 2016/04/23(土)21:36 AAS
cygwin 2.5.1がでた。
バグフィクスリリースのようです。
504: 2016/04/23(土)22:14 AAS
>>503
家のネットブックでsetupでupdateしたら,また,autorebaseでこけて再び使えなくなった。
2..5.01に戻したが関係なし。
仕方がないな。
505
(2): 2016/04/24(日)10:46 AAS
/binと/libの下の不要になったファイルを簡単に削除するにはどうすればいいの?
506: 2016/04/24(日)11:00 AAS
そもそも/binと/libの下に不要なファイルを作らない
やむを得ず作るときは自分できちんと管理する
507
(1): 2016/04/24(日)11:40 AAS
cygwinのフォントってどうやって変更できますか?
コマンドプロンプトじゃないですよ
508: 2016/04/24(日)12:24 AAS
minttyのフォントなら左上アイコンのMenuのOption→Textで変更できる
509: 505 2016/04/24(日)12:33 AAS
cygcheck -lに含まれないファイルは削除しても問題がないということかな?
510: 2016/04/24(日)17:25 AAS
>>505
例えば3ヶ月おきに全部削除する
必要なファイルだけを必要になった時にインストールする
511: 2016/04/24(日)19:42 AAS
>>507

質問が曖昧で、わからない。Xを使うアプリケーションのフォントのことですか。

それなら、詳しくないので別の方が答えてくれるだろう。

ただし、最近はunix由来のアプリケーションは(windowsでも)、fontconfigを使うものが多いので、その場合fontconfigのマニュアルを読むかぐぐるとよい。
512: 2016/04/24(日)19:46 AAS
fontconfigを使うcygwinのアプリケーションで、windowsにインストールされているフォントをつかうには
>>437
を見てください。
513: 2016/04/26(火)21:11 AAS
>>500 >>501 >>502

すごく間違ったことを書いたのは、そのあと調べたらそう思うようになりました。

でも、まだ、よくわかっていないのでもう少し調べます。

ありがとうございました。
514
(4): 2016/05/04(水)23:56 AAS
cygwinプロセスのメモリ空間にロードされているexeやdllを
(再配置後の)BaseAddressやメモリ上のサイズと一緒に
表示できるツールってありませんか?

fork()が失敗するのでrebaseallするんですが
-b 0x70000000(デフォルト値)だとうまくいかないのに
-b 0x65000000など低位アドレスを指定するとなぜか失敗しません

まだrebaseされていないdllが0x70000000辺りにロードされていると
勘ぐっているのですが、それ以上先に進めなくなってしまいました

Windows系のスレで訊いた方がいいんでしょうか?
ご存知の方いらっしゃればご教示ください
515: 2016/05/05(木)04:44 AAS
>>473
コリンナは架空の恋人です
人妻で結構な手練で翻弄されます
ローマ時代の詩に出てきます
スタンダールの恋愛論に簡単な説明があります

一筋縄ではいかないだろうことと
よそのエミュ実装であることと
>>472をかけて洒落てるのでしょう

URLは別件で「気前のいいギリシャ人には気をつけろ」って諺です
もちろん「トロイの木馬」のことを言ってます
人妻とかギリシャ人ってのはもちろんMSに対する比喩です

ちょっとその書き込みは高尚すぎるんじゃないかなw
516
(1): 2016/05/05(木)10:34 AAS
>>514
cygwinのmailing listで聞くのが一番。私はまれにだが聞きたいことがあるときは、そこで聞くようにしている。開発者がいるのだからそこで聞くのが一番にきまっている。
517
(1): 2016/05/05(木)12:16 AAS
>>514
開発環境あるなら↓をコンパイルかな
外部リンク[aspx]:msdn.microsoft.com

実行中のプロセスでなくファイルを調べればいいならdumpbin.exeで
518
(1): 2016/05/05(木)15:34 AAS
>>514
ProcessWalker Expressとか?
外部リンク[htm]:www001.upp.so-net.ne.jp
519
(1): 514 2016/05/05(木)18:51 AAS
>>516-518
いろいろ勉強になりました!
もう少し試してみて、ダメだったらメーリス投稿を検討してみます

スレ投稿後に調べてみたら、32ビットWindowsだとメモリ空間のうち
ユーザーモードに0x00010000〜0x7FFEFFFFが使えるみたいで
スタックが上から下に伸長していたら結構かぶりやすいのかもしれません…

さらに調べてみると、UNIX系OSに似たメモリ配置なら
その可能性もありそうなんですが、どうもWindowsは配置が違うみたいで
残念なことに詳細情報が見つからず、そちらも手詰まり感がありますOTL
520: 2016/05/05(木)21:43 AAS
>>519
とりあえず一つターゲットの実行形式を決めてdumpbinしてみなよ
Visual Stdio入れて
521
(2): 2016/05/12(木)20:26 AAS
>>450 のリンク先だけど、Cygwinの主な欠点って
1. forkが遅く、UNIXとの互換性も低い。
2. コマンド呼び出しの互換性が低い。Cygwinから見て実行属性のないWindowsのコマンドも実行されるため。
の2点だよね?

前者の改善は無理でも、後者の改善はできるんじゃないだろうか。
つまり、Cygwin環境のファイル以外は呼び出せなくなるモードを用意すると、
UNIXとの互換性は上がるのでは?
まあipconfig とか呼び出せなくなるから、Cygwinパッケージに追加する必要があるけど。
1-
あと 427 レスあります
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

ぬこの手 ぬこTOP 0.018s